It is a golden rule of goalkeeping never to miss the chance of getting directly behind the ball in dealing with a shot; in this way the player is twice armed. 

If he should mistime the catch the ball will strike his body and at least be prevented from going over the line. This being so, a goalkeeper should always try to avoid taking the ball sideways, for in this case he has to rely solely on his hands, and if the shot is a keen one the ball may spin through them into the net.
